As a personal trainer, the first thing I have my clients do when I meet them for their workouts is warm up. And when I teach any type of aerobics class or even a body toning class, we don''t jump right into the high-intensity stuff -- we warm up first. Walking from your car to the gym does not count as warming up. If you''re getting the drift, you probably realize that warming up is crucial to every type of workout, and any sport, for that matter.

For all types of exercise, your warm-up activities should: Take each of the joints through full range of motion. Increase body temperature. Get you psychologically tuned to what your body will be doing. Physiological reasons for warming up. Warm-ups help the body and its muscles to perform more effectively by: Slowly increasing muscle kathykaehler temperature. Serving as a dry run, which alerts the individual to potential musculoskeletal and other problems that may occur at higher intensity. Reducing the risk of exercise-related heart problems by increasing coronary blood flow. Improving the kathykaehler elasticity of soft tissues. Preventing early lactic-acid kathykaehler buildup and fatigue. Stimulating motor units of the muscles in preparation for a heavier workload.
